David Julian Verne born June 27th, 1941 in Columbus Ohio. Graduated from Linden McKinley High School in 1959 where he was a member of the football team and met the love of his life, Pamela Sue King Verne. David was an awarded Marksman in the U.S. Army, a Golden Gloves boxer and a sports car enthusiast. He worked at the Timken Roller Bearings Company before his 30 year calling in law enforcement. He started his police career with the State Highway Patrol and the Worthington Police Department. He went on to serve the public for 24 years with the Columbus Police Department as a detective in multiple departments, specializing with an expertise in polygraph and hostage negotiation. After his retirement from public service, he worked for the City of Westerville in the Planning and Zoning Department. He was an avid runner in community marathons and a member of the Abruzzi Club. He devoted his spare time to volunteering at Otterbein College/University athletic events, St. Paul Spaghetti Dinner and playing Santa for Westerville events. His true happiness was being with his family, where he could be found with his wife traveling locally and across the country to watch his 10 grandchildren's activities. He cherished his family vacations, especially to Destin Beach, Florida since 1990, as well as family outings to decades of Cincinnati Reds games. He was a lifelong Bengals fan too. He and his wife opened their home and were grandparents to all. He was known to many as Westerville's honorary mayor and knew everyone.
